Come hear Robert Templeton, writer and teacher, talk about the great raptor migration that occurs in Veracruz, Mexico each year. Do you know where migrant bird species can be found in the winter? It turns out that many travel through Veracruz, Mexico. Here, one can witness a phenomenon called "super-flocking", where (usually solitary) birds of prey form huge flocks to conserve energy during migration. Timing is everything as suddenly, half a million raptors fly by in a 4-hour period, which makes for great videos and a compelling experience of nature. Free.
